27 /* Determine the current locale's character encoding, and canonicalize it | |
28 into one of the canonical names listed below. | |
29 The result must not be freed; it is statically allocated. The result | |
30 becomes invalid when setlocale() is used to change the global locale, or | |
31 when the value of one of the environment variables LC_ALL, LC_CTYPE, LANG | |
32 is changed; threads in multithreaded programs should not do this. | |
33 If the canonical name cannot be determined, the result is a non-canonical | |
34 name. */ | |
35 extern const char * locale_charset (void); | |

37 /* About GNU canonical names for character encodings: | |
38 | |
39 Every canonical name must be supported by GNU libiconv. Support by GNU libc | |
40 is also desirable. | |
41 | |
42 The name is case insensitive. Usually an upper case MIME charset name is | |
43 preferred. | |
44 | |
45 The current list of these GNU canonical names is: | |
46 | |
47 name MIME? used by which systems | |
48 (darwin = Mac OS X, windows = native Windows) | |
49 | |
50 ASCII, ANSI_X3.4-1968 glibc solaris freebsd netbsd darwin minix cygwin | |
51 ISO-8859-1 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
52 ISO-8859-2 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
53 ISO-8859-3 Y glibc solaris cygwin | |
54 ISO-8859-4 Y hpux os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in | |
55 ISO-8859-5 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
56 ISO-8859-6 Y glibc aix hpux solaris cygwin | |
57 ISO-8859-7 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
58 ISO-8859-8 Y glibc aix hpux osf solaris cygwin zos | |
59 ISO-8859-9 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d darwin cygwin zos | |
60 ISO-8859-13 glibc hpux sol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in | |
61 ISO-8859-14 glibc cygwin | |
62 ISO-8859-15 glibc aix ir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in | |
63 KOI8-R Y glibc hpux sol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in | |
64 KOI8-U Y glibc fre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in | |
65 KOI8-T glibc | |
66 CP437 dos | |
67 CP775 dos | |
68 CP850 aix osf dos | |
69 CP852 dos | |
70 CP855 dos | |
71 CP856 aix | |
72 CP857 dos | |
73 CP861 dos | |
74 CP862 dos | |
75 CP864 dos | |
76 CP865 dos | |
77 CP866 fre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in dos | |
78 CP869 dos | |
79 CP874 windows dos | |
80 CP922 aix | |
81 CP932 aix cygwin windows dos | |
82 CP943 aix zos | |
83 CP949 osf darwin windows dos | |
84 CP950 windows dos | |
85 CP1046 aix | |
86 CP1124 aix | |
87 CP1125 dos | |
88 CP1129 aix | |
89 CP1131 freebsd darwin | |
90 CP1250 windows | |
91 CP1251 glibc hpux solaris freebsd netbsd openbsd darwin cygwin windows | |
92 CP1252 aix windows | |
93 CP1253 windows | |
94 CP1254 windows | |
95 CP1255 glibc windows | |
96 CP1256 windows | |
97 CP1257 windows | |
98 GB2312 Y glibc aix hpux irix solaris freebsd netb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
99 EUC-JP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d darwin cygwin | |
100 EUC-KR Y gl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ris freebsd netb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
101 EUC-TW glibc aix hpux irix osf solaris netbsd | |
102 BIG5 Y glibc aix hpux osf solaris freebsd netb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
103 BIG5-HKSCS glibc hpux solaris netbsd darwin | |
104 GBK glibc aix osf solaris freebsd darwin cygwin windows dos | |
105 GB18030 glibc hpux solaris freebsd netbsd darwin | |
106 SHIFT_JIS Y hpux osf solaris freebsd netbsd darwin | |
107 JOHAB glibc solaris windows | |
108 TIS-620 glibc aix hpux osf solaris cygwin zos | |
109 VISCII Y glibc | |
110 TCVN5712-1 glibc | |
111 ARMSCII-8 glibc freebsd netbsd darwin | |
112 GEORGIAN-PS glibc cygwin | |
113 PT154 glibc netbsd cygwin | |
114 HP-ROMAN8 hpux | |
115 HP-ARABIC8 hpux | |
116 HP-GREEK8 hpux | |
117 HP-HEBREW8 hpux | |
118 HP-TURKISH8 hpux | |
119 HP-KANA8 hpux | |
120 DEC-KANJI osf | |
121 DEC-HANYU osf | |
122 UTF-8 Y glibc aix hpux osf solaris netbsd darwin cygwin zos | |
123 | |
124 Note: Names which are not marked as being a MIME name should not be used in | |
125 Internet protocols for information interchange (mail, news, etc.). | |
126 | |
127 Note: ASCII and ANSI_X3.4-1968 are synonymous canonical names. Applications | |
128 must understand both names and treat them as equivalent. | |
129 */ | |
